Adaptogen mushrooms are a category of functional fungi commonly selected for everyday wellness routines and mindful self-care. The word “adaptogen” is often used to describe ingredients that may help the body respond to ordinary physical, mental, and environmental demands, though experiences can vary from person to person. These mushrooms are different from psychedelic varieties and are typically found in convenient formats such as capsules, drink mixes, powders, coffee-style beverages, and teas. Reishi is often chosen for a calm evening ritual and may complement moments set aside for relaxation. Lion’s Mane is frequently included in daytime routines and may appeal to people who want to stay engaged during reading, creative work, or a busy afternoon. Cordyceps is commonly selected by people who enjoy active lifestyles and may fit naturally before a walk, workout, or outdoor adventure. Turkey Tail is another familiar name in the category and is often included in broader daily wellness routines. Because each mushroom has a distinct flavor, texture, and traditional use, comparing the ingredient list and serving format may make it easier to find an option that feels natural in your day.
Choosing an adaptogen mushroom supplement often comes down to routine, format, and personal preference. Capsules can suit someone who values a simple, measured serving, while powders may work well for anyone who enjoys stirring supplements into coffee, smoothies, oatmeal, or a warm mug of milk. Tea and drink mixes may create a slower, more sensory ritual, especially during cooler mornings or quiet evenings at home. For those exploring more than one mushroom, Adaptogenic Mushroom Powder Blends may offer a convenient way to discover complementary ingredients in a single serving. Read the Supplement Facts panel carefully, paying attention to the mushroom names, serving guidance, additional ingredients, and whether the formula includes fruiting bodies, mycelium, or a combination. Some shoppers also look for clear sourcing details and testing from an independent laboratory, which may provide helpful information about identity and purity.
